Sensex, Nifty Extend Gains For Third Day

(RTTNews) - Indian shares rallied on Thursday to extend gains for a third straight session as optimism around a possible Israel-Iran ceasefire prevailed and the dollar weakened on speculation that U.S. interest-rate cuts may come sooner than expected.

The U.S. dollar index hit a three-year low, raising expectations of increased overseas inflows into Asia's third-largest economy.

Also helping boost sentiment, oil consolidated near two-week lows after seeing a tentative rebound from the biggest two-day decline since 2022 on Wednesday.

Meanwhile, investors shrugged off reports that U.S. President Donald Trump was considering replacing Federal Reserve Chair Jerome Powell as early as September or October.

Frustrated at the slow pace of interest rate cuts, Trump is thinking of replacing Fed Chair Jerome Powell before the November elections, reports say.

The benchmark 30-share BSE Sensex surged 1,000.36 points, or 1.21 percent, to 83,755.87 while the broader NSE Nifty index closed at 25,549, up 304.25 points, or 1.21 percent, from its previous close.

Both indices are now trading nearly 2 percent below their September peaks. The BSE mid-cap and small-cap indexes edged up by 0.6 percent and 0.1 percent, respectively - underperforming their larger peers.

The market breadth was strong on the BSE, with 2,097 shares rising while 1,900 shares declined and 156 shares closed unchanged.

Among the top gainers, NTPC, Bajaj FinServ, HDFC Bank, Eternal, Adani Ports, Bharti Airtel, Bajaj Finance and Tata Steel jumped 2-3 percent. Defense stocks such as Sika Interplant Systems and Data Patterns surged 3-4 percent after NATO members agreed on a higher defence spending target.

European Economic News Preview: Eurozone Economic Sentiment Data Due

Economic confidence from the euro area and flash inflation from France are due on Friday, headlining a busy day for the European economic news. At 2.00 am ET, producer prices from Sweden and retail sales from Norway are due. At 2.45 am ET, France's statistical office INSEE is scheduled to issue flash consumer prices, producer prices and consumer spending data.

Australian Market Slashes Early Gains In Mid-market

The Australian stock market is slashing its early gains in mid-market moves on Friday, reversing the slight losses in the previous session, following the broadly positive cues from Wall Street overnight. The benchmark S&P/ASX 200 is moving up to near the 8,600 level, with gains across most sectors led by mining and technology stocks.

Asian Markets Track Wall Street Higher

Asian stock markets are trading mostly higher on Friday, following the broadly positive cues from Wall Street overnight, as the ceasefire in the Israel-Iran conflict brought on by US President Donald Trump's intervention continued to hold. Data showing the U.S. economy shrank by more than estimated in the first quarter sparked sparked optimism for interest rate cuts sooner rather than later.

Thai Stock Market Tipped To Open In The Green

The Thai stock market on Thursday ended the two-day winning streak in which it had jumped almost 35 points or 3.3 percent. The Stock Exchange of Thailand now sits just above the 1,105-point plateau although it's expected to move back to the upside again on Friday.

Japanese Market Sharply Higher

Extending the gains in the previous three sessions, the Japanese market is sharply higher on Friday, following the broadly positive cues from Wall Street overnight. The Nikkei 225 is moving well above the 40,100 level, with gains across most sectors led by index heavyweights, exporters and technology stocks.
